Propulsion System – System Project Leader ( SYPL)

POSITION SUMMARY

The System Project Leader (SYPL) is responsible for all aspects of a technical project including integration, planning, technical oversight & execution for specific project or product family within Engineering to meet and exceed customer requirements. The SYPL coordinates across Engineering competences and drives development of integrated Propulsion System products with responsibilities for timing, budget and validation of the final product and alignment between Power Electronics, Controls, Driveline, Validation, and Application Engineering teams. He or she will drive requirements elicitation and lead the organization in requirements analysis and system design and integration. The SYPL will be the main technical interface with customers and will lead a global project team developing concept through production.

KEY ROLES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Leads and manages the global project team to execute a project or a product family within Engineering
  • Lead reviews of the system requirements, architecture, and integration.
  • Break down system specifications into sub-system requirements
  • Responsible for HW and Controls/SW integration
  • Provide primary customer interface and technical negotiations regarding product definition, requirements allocation, and product development, including expected behavior of the system
  • Understands customers’ needs and can find common ground to create a saleable product
  • Lead technical negotiations for customer change requests, including cost and timing impacts of the change
  • Support development of internal product specifications based on customer requirements or market needs
  • Balance system level tradeoffs between Power Electronics, Controls, Motor, and Mechanical components
  • On-going risk management for the project.
  • Accountable for all Engineering deliverables to Program Management.
  • Propose project resource requirements and mange actual against approved
  • Help monitoring product reliability and warranty. If issues occur, participate in root cause analysis, and help determine and implement corrective actions.
  • Able to create and direct test programs to ensure system durability and performance acceptance
  • Create product engineering specific timing plans and track and report progress (design, testing, etc.).
  • Follow & support and improve the engineering process for supported products, driving adherence to ASPICE, Functional Safety, and Cyber Security standards.
  • Liaise with program management to ensure integration of tasks across organization
  • Communicating changes with Program management which influence cost, timing, and specifications.
  • Communicate project technical status internally and externally to Engineering Management
